WebThe most well established confounding variables in neuroimaging are the six head-motion parameters (three rotations and three translations) - the common output of the head-motion correction (also known as realignment) of popular fMRI preprocessing software such as SPM or FSL. Beyond the standard head-motion parameters, the fMRIPrep pipeline ...

WebMay 15, 2015 · Head motion during functional MRI (fMRI) scanning can induce spurious findings and/or harm detection of true effects. Solutions have been proposed, including deleting ('scrubbing') or regressing out ('spike regression') motion volumes from fMRI time-series. These strategies remove motion-induced signal variations at the cost of … WebfMRI is especially sensitive to head motion.
